Balancing A Full-Time Job & Learning A New Language
Working full-time can be hard. You’re stuck with 40-hour per week of focus plus additional tasks that also adds up to the whole full-time job devotion, such as commute time. Learning a new language is also difficult. There are a lot of different and new stuff you need to learn, understand and also implement.
If we could unite both of these things, I would say that both demands time. And a lot of time. So, how could we possibly blend both things? How can we possibly unite working full-time and learning a new programming language?
The bottom line is: Is is possible, but it is difficult.
There are some hacks you can start using in order to unite those things. Learning can definitely be an easy thing and take a lot less time than we originally think it takes and you could also optimize your full-time job in order to blend both things.
